    The short answer is that you can't block on an asynchronous operation...which is of course, the meaning of "asynchronous".

    Instead, you need to change your code to use a callback to trigger the action based on the data returned from the $.getJSON(...) call. Something like the following should work:

    $(function() {
      GetResults();
    });
    
    function GetResults() {
      $.getJSON("/controller/method/", null, function(data) {
        for(var i = 0; i < data.length; i++) {
          // Do stuff with data
        }
      });
    }
